summ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--pttbbs/daemon/boardd/Makefile5
-rw-r--r--pttbbs/pttbbs.mk9
2 files changed, 9 insertions, 5 deletions
diff --git a/pttbbs/daemon/boardd/Makefile b/pttbbs/daemon/boardd/Makefile
index 4cd5ac3d..de660f88 100644
--- a/pttbbs/daemon/boardd/Makefile
+++ b/pttbbs/daemon/boardd/Makefile
@@ -6,14 +6,9 @@ SRCROOT= ../..
PROG= boardd
SRCS= boardd.c server.c
-CLEANFILES+= *~
UTILDIR= $(SRCROOT)/util
UTILOBJ= $(UTILDIR)/util_var.o
-LIBEVENT_CFLAGS!= pkg-config --cflags libevent
-LIBEVENT_LIBS_L!= pkg-config --libs-only-L libevent
-LIBEVENT_LIBS_l!= pkg-config --libs-only-l libevent
-
CFLAGS+= $(LIBEVENT_CFLAGS)
LDFLAGS+= $(LIBEVENT_LIBS_L)
diff --git a/pttbbs/pttbbs.mk b/pttbbs/pttbbs.mk
index cb4ce2b9..1ddc4c95 100644
--- a/pttbbs/pttbbs.mk
+++ b/pttbbs/pttbbs.mk
@@ -73,6 +73,7 @@ CXXFLAGS+= -fomit-frame-pointer
.endif
.endif
+LDADD= $(LDLIBS)
# 若有定義 NO_FORK, 則在 CFLAGS內定義 NO_FORK
.if defined(NO_FORK)
@@ -83,6 +84,14 @@ CXXFLAGS+= -DNO_FORK
######################################
# Settings for common libraries
+#libevent
+LIBEVENT_CFLAGS!= pkg-config --cflags libevent
+LIBEVENT_LIBS_L!= pkg-config --libs-only-L libevent
+LIBEVENT_LIBS_l!= pkg-config --libs-only-l libevent
+
+# pmake common
+CLEANFILES+= *~
+
# NetBSD pmake
MKLINT:=no
MKPROFILE:=no